First, ask yourself: what will you use the camera for?
“Do I need long-range detection?” you might wonder.
If so, you should look for a lens that offers a significant focal length. Conversely, if your needs are close range, a shorter focal length would be appropriate.

Your environment matters too. Are you using your LWIR lens for cooled cameras in harsh weather or extreme temperatures?
“Yes, I need it to withstand rain and dust,” you might say.
If that’s the case, look for lenses with appropriate weather sealing. This will help ensure that the lens remains functional under various conditions.
Before making a purchase, ensure that the lens is compatible with your particular cooled camera model.
“How do I check compatibility?” you might ask.
Most suppliers provide details about compatible models. Double-check these before you buy.
